Limburg fruit tart with a yeasted base and seasonal fruit filling. It is a beloved regional bake, especially served with coffee during celebrations.
Slow-cooked beef stew from Maastricht and Liège, braised with onions, vinegar and gingerbread. Its sweet-sour flavour is a regional classic.
A hearty winter dish of sauerkraut mashed with potatoes, usually served with smoked sausage or bacon. It is traditional across Limburg homes.

Moderate for the Netherlands: rooms and dining cost less than Amsterdam, but tourist areas and hotels can still be pricey. Local buses and trains are reliable but not especially cheap.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for good restaurant service. Taxis are often rounded up. In cafés, small change or rounding up is enough.
